DobryZiom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 Witam. Czy mógłbym się dowiedzieć jak zminimalizować okna innego programu i potem przywrócić? ;D Będę wdzięczny za odpowiedź(możliwie jak najprostszy sposóB)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Darlix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 Hmmm... klikasz na ten pierwszy kwadracik od lewej w prawym górnym rogu a potem na pasku zadań. Można jeszcze Alt+Tab ale tym się przeskakuje.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 24 Maja 2010 Autor Udostępnij Opublikowano 24 Maja 2010 masz coś debilnego do powiedzenia to się nie odzywaj :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Darlix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 To sprecyzuj dokładnie o co Ci chodzi. Nic nie podałeś. Debilny to jest Twój temat. :) Dobra, usuńcie moje posty żeby nie było sprzeczności.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Konrad-GM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 GML keyboard_key_press( 91 ); keyboard_key_press( ord('D') ); keyboard_key_release( 91 ); keyboard_key_release( ord('D') ); ??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 24 Maja 2010 Autor Udostępnij Opublikowano 24 Maja 2010 a można jakiś dll z obsługą? bo chodzi mi tu o zrobienie launchera do pewnej gry ;] gra będzie uruchomiana razem z nim z tym że gra będzie minimalizowana :) Po kliknięciu start game gra będzie przywracana ;]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Darlix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 To nie lepiej zrobić 2 aplikacje, i w jednej dać execute_shell()?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 24 Maja 2010 Autor Udostępnij Opublikowano 24 Maja 2010 nie rozumiem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 24 Maja 2010 Udostępnij Opublikowano 24 Maja 2010 omg. Chodzi mu o manipulacje innymi oknami. spróbuj WindowDLL.dll niż możesz minimalizować, maxymalizować i chować okna.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 ok mam ten dll i działa ;] tylko jak zmienić uchwyt okna? bo się zdeczka nie znam :)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 w jakim sensie zmienić? GML window_maximize( handle ); window_minimize( handle );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 a właśnie co wpisać w handle? "gra.exe"? czy co? bo nie wiem...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 ściągnij sobie program PaswordSpy albo hook, on na sztywno pobiera uchwyty okien. Chyba, że użyjesz snakowego dlla który zwraca uchwyty według wpisania nazwy aplikacji. PS. Jeśli chodzi o gmowe okno to jest window_handle()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
PsichiX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 predzej to drugie bo uchwyt okna aplikacji za kazdym jej wlaczeniem bedzie inny i program nie pomoze.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 możesz podesłać ten program? bo zdeka chyba nie to wyskakuje na google co trzeba :D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 nie pomoże...ok ;D to spróbuje Xtend :]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 dobra, cofam to. Ten WindowDLL ma coś takiego jak: GML //window_find(text) - Finds the handle of the window // with the given caption.</span>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 ey...sorki...ale zmieniłem zdanie ;D zrobie to łatwiej: odpalam launcher ale bez gry :] jak klikniesz start to sie uruchomia i jesli juz proces istnieje(trzeba to sprawdzic) to cos tam ;D xtend na to pozwoli nie? Tylko jakie funkcje :]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 GML w starym xtendzie: if ( process_exists( 'gra.exe' )) akcja... w nowym chyba trzeba if ( process_id_from_name( 'gra.exe' ) != 0 ) akcja..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 lols ;D Nie ma ani tego ani tego skryptu... ;D v2.0 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 w wersji 2 a bank jest. E: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 klik :P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Marek.S Opublikowano 25 Maja 2010 Udostępnij Opublikowano 25 Maja 2010 spróbuj: GML if ( process_open( ProcessID ) != 0 ) show_message( 'proces istnieje' );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
DobryZiom Opublikowano 25 Maja 2010 Autor Udostępnij Opublikowano 25 Maja 2010 a processid? "gra.exe"?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się